Overview of Capital One Bank Authorization Form

The Capital One Bank Authorization Form comprises several key sections, each playing a crucial role in facilitating secure financial transactions. The Basic Information Section initiates the document, capturing essential personal details to establish identity and contact information. The Authorization Details Section delves into the specifics of the authorization, outlining the scope and limitations of the granted access. Finally, the Signature and Date Section acts as a binding agreement, requiring the confirmation of the individual granting authorization, culminating in a formal endorsement of the document.

Basic Information Section

The Basic Information Section serves as the foundation of the authorization form, capturing vital details such as name, contact information, and account particulars. By providing a comprehensive snapshot of the individual's identity, this section paves the way for accurate and reliable authorization processing.

Authorization Details Section

Delving deeper into the intricacies of the authorization, this section outlines the specific permissions granted and the scope of access permitted. By clearly delineating the terms and conditions of the authorization, both parties involved can maintain clarity and mutual understanding regarding the transactional aspects.

Signature and Date Section

The final segment of the authorization form, the Signature and Date Section, signifies the culmination of the authorization process. Through the act of signing and dating the document, the individual acknowledges and accepts the terms outlined within, cementing the agreement and formalizing the authorization.

Submitting and Storing the Authorization Form

Submitting and storing the authorization form is a critical aspect discussed within this article, focusing on ensuring the safe and effective management of financial documentation. By emphasizing the importance of secure submission and proper document storage, individuals can safeguard sensitive information and maintain data accuracy. Securing authorization forms is essential in modern financial practices to prevent unauthorized access and potential fraudulent activities. Storing these forms systematically also streamlines future reference and retrieval processes, fostering organizational efficiency and compliance with regulatory guidelines.

Ensuring Secure Submission

Use Secure Channels

Using secure channels for submission is paramount in guaranteeing the confidentiality and integrity of sensitive data. Secure channels employ encryption protocols to safeguard information during transit, reducing the risk of interception by unauthorized parties. By utilizing encrypted communication pathways, individuals can transmit authorization forms securely, protecting personal and financial details from potential breaches and cyber threats. This practice ensures compliance with data protection laws and instills trust in the document exchange process.

Confirm Receipt Acknowledgement

Confirming receipt acknowledgement is a key step in verifying successful delivery of authorization forms. This practice involves obtaining acknowledgment from the recipient upon receiving the submitted document, confirming its reception and acceptance. By acknowledging receipt, both parties ensure the completion of the transaction and initiate further processing or actions based on the received information. This acknowledgment serves as a form of validation and establishes a clear communication channel regarding the submitted authorization form.

Maintain Copy for Personal Records

Maintaining a copy of the authorization form for personal records is necessary for record-keeping and reference purposes. By retaining a duplicate of the submitted document, individuals have a documented trail of the information provided and the permissions granted. This practice enhances transparency and accountability, enabling individuals to track the progress of their authorization requests and address any discrepancies or inquiries effectively. Keeping personal copies also aids in resolving disputes or discrepancies that may arise in the future, serving as tangible evidence of the submitted authorization.
